The Met Gala is just around the corner, and with it, the most watched runway in global fashion. But this year, forget theatrical feathers or baroque corsets: 2025 at the Metropolitan Museum is shaping up to be a celebration of tailoring, structure, and the subtle power of Black sartorialism. The theme? Superfine: Tailoring Black Style. It’s the same as the new annual exhibition from the Costume Institute, opening to the public on May 10, inspired by Monica L. Miller’s Slaves to Fashion. The exhibition delves into the legacy of the Black Dandy, a symbol of elegance, resistance, and aesthetic subversion. This marks the first exclusive focus on Black designers, and the first time in two decades that menswear takes center stage. Yes, it’s finally time to rethink the suit. The dress code? Tailored for You. The message? Simple and direct: fashion is a political, personal, and deeply cultural act. This Met Gala shows that even the smallest detail—the knot of a tie, the cut of a jacket, the choice of fabric—can be a political statement.

Tailoring? Yes, but with spirit. And character

The Met Gala 2025 is set to become a red carpet where the three-piece suit meets attitude, where precision cuts become identity statements, and tradition bends to new narratives. Picture surreal silhouettes like Thom Browne’s, Saint Laurent’s sensual minimalism, Ralph Lauren’s preppy elegance, and queer theatricality à la Palomo Spain or a bold look by Willy Chavarria. But the real game is played by the names who’ve turned Black tailoring into a political and emotional language: Telfar, Luar, LaQuan Smith, Grace Wales Bonner, Martine Rose, Duro Olowu, Shayne Oliver, and, of course, the rebellious archives of Virgil Abloh and Dapper Dan.  But the possibilities are endless, just look at the past and present collections of Dior, Victor & Rolf, Dolce&Gabbana, Christian Lacroix, Mugler, Armani and many others. Because this Met is also an archive—not in the vintage sense, but as a radical, living, diasporic body. An open-air timeline of the Black diaspora, from 1940s zoot suits to Wales Bonner’s deconstructed layering, from post-colonial Savile Row to the Sapeurs of Congo, from Shayne Oliver’s broken vests to the queer-afrofuturist catwalks of Tolu Coker.

Who’s attending the Met Gala 2025?

Alongside Anna Wintour, this year’s co-chairs include Colman Domingo, Lewis Hamilton, A$AP Rocky, and Pharrell Williams, while LeBron James will serve as honorary chair. Among the host committee members are celebrities like Tyla, Edward Enninful, DoechiiAyo EdebiriJanelle MonáeAndré 3000Chimamanda Ngozi AdichieSimone BilesGrace Wales Bonner, and Spike Lee. The full guest list remains under wraps, but as the big day approaches, rumors suggest that Nicole KidmanZoe SaldañaSabrina CarpenterZendayaHunter SchaferSuki Waterhouse may make an appearance. Many are confident Rihanna will walk the steps, considering A$AP Rocky's role, and others hope to see Lady GagaAimee Lou WoodChappell RoanCharli XCX and Dua Lipa.
